Output 106cc7475ae0d1cfeafa4fa1e5ab0b47197327555e8bbcf5b49d90164193b1ae:0

value
19612676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2905f2ac0352fade162344e4db65fc43246ab17e OP_EQUALVERIFY OP_CHECKSIG
address
14juq8q3CYvae7scSUgxHup4dqE3r6JgiU
transaction
106cc7475ae0d1cfeafa4fa1e5ab0b47197327555e8bbcf5b49d90164193b1ae
spent
true